为什么IE设置HTTP代理后,QQ无法登录
当IE设置HTTP代理后,QQ无法登录的主要原因包括:代理服务器限制、网络配置问题、以及QQ自身的登录验证机制不兼容。其中,代理服务器限制是最为常见的原因。代理服务器被设计用来控制或过滤出入特定网络的数据流,经过代理设置的IE可能限制了QQ登录所需数据包的传输。这是因为,HTTP代理主要处理的是基于HTTP协议的网络请求,而QQ的登录和数据传输可能使用特定的端口和协议,这些并不完全符合HTTP代理的处理范围。如果代理服务器配置了严格的访问策略或者仅仅允许浏览器通过特定的端口访问互联网,可能会阻止QQ客户端正常的登录请求和数据传输。
一、代理服务器限制
代理服务器的工作机制
代理服务器位于客户端与互联网之间,它的主要作用是转发客户端的请求到目的服务器。在使用HTTP代理时,所有通过IE浏览器的HTTP请求都会先发送至代理服务器,代理服务器再将这些请求转发到互联网上。这种机制有助于提高安全性,减少内部网络的直接暴露,也可以用于缓存数据以提高访问速度。然而,由于QQ的通讯机制可能涉及到非HTTP协议的数据传输,当代理服务器严格限定仅转发HTTP请求时,QQ的部分请求可能被拦截或修改,导致无法正常登录。
如何解决
一种可能的解决方法是在代理服务器上配置针对QQ登录所需协议和端口的特殊规则,允许这些特定的流量通过。或者,可以尝试使用支持更广泛协议的代理设置,如SOCKS代理,它支持包括HTTP、FTP、SMTP等多种协议,可能更适合QQ这样的应用程序。
二、网络配置问题
本地网络设置
网络配置问题也可能导致通过IE设置的HTTP代理后QQ无法登录。这包括了错误的代理服务器地址、端口设置错误、或是本地网络的DNS问题等。任何一项错误的设置都可能导致QQ客户端无法正确地将登录请求发送到QQ服务器。
检查与调整网络配置
检查和调整网络配置需要详细查看IE的代理设置,确认代理服务器地址和端口设置是否正确。同时,也要检查本地网络的DNS设置,确保可以正确解析QQ服务器的地址。在有些情况下,简单地刷新DNS缓存或更换为公共DNS服务,比如Google DNS或OpenDNS,可能就能解决问题。
三、QQ自身的登录验证机制不兼容
QQ的登录验证机制
QQ客户端在登录时会进行复杂的身份验证,包括但不限于,发送登录信息、接收服务器回应、进行心跳检测等。这一过程可能涉及到多种协议和多个网络端口。当IE设置的HTTP代理只支持标准的HTTP请求时,QQ的这些特殊数据传输需求就可能无法得到满足。
寻找替代方案
对于QQ登录验证机制不兼容的问题,用户可以尝试使用QQ提供的基于Web的登录方式,比如通过QQ网页版进行登录。虽然这种方式可能不如客户端体验丰富,但它能够克服由于代理服务器设置带来的登录问题。此外,还可以考虑更换代理服务器设置,选择既支持HTTP又支持QQ数据传输需要的代理服务。
总结
IE设置HTTP代理后,QQ无法登录的问题涉及多个方面,从代理服务器的限制、网络配置问题到QQ自身的登录验证机制不兼容等。解决这一问题需要综合考虑各种可能的原因,并采取相应的调整或替代方案。在处理这类问题时,了解代理服务器的工作原理、熟悉网络配置设置以及对QQ的登录机制有一定的认识,将有助于更快地定位问题并找到有效的解决办法。
相关问答FAQs:
1. 为什么在设置了HTTP代理后,无法登陆QQ?
当你在IE中设置了HTTP代理之后,可能会导致QQ无法正常登陆的问题。这是因为QQ在进行登陆过程中需要与服务器进行数据交互,而HTTP代理会对网络连接进行中继,改变了数据传输的路径和方式。有时候,设置了不正确的代理服务器地址或端口号,或者代理服务器与QQ服务器之间的连接存在问题,都可能导致QQ无法登陆。
2. 如何解决IE设置HTTP代理后QQ无法登陆的问题?
要解决IE设置HTTP代理后QQ无法登陆的问题,你可以尝试以下几个方法:
- 检查代理服务器的设置:确保代理服务器的地址和端口号正确无误。
- 禁用代理服务器:在IE中取消勾选“使用代理服务器”的选项,以便QQ能够直接连接到服务器。
- 更换代理服务器:如果当前的代理服务器无法正常连接到QQ服务器,尝试使用其他可靠的代理服务器。
- 更新QQ版本:有时旧版本的QQ可能与代理服务器不兼容,更新到最新版本可能解决问题。
3. 除了设置HTTP代理,还有其他方式可以保护网络安全吗?
除了设置HTTP代理来保护网络安全,还有其他一些方法可以采取:
- 安装防火墙:使用防火墙来监控网络流量,并阻止未经授权的访问。
- 更新系统和软件:及时更新操作系统和各种软件的补丁,以修复已知的安全漏洞。
- 使用强密码:在所有的在线账户中使用强密码,包括字母、数字和特殊字符的组合。
- 谨慎点击链接:避免点击不明来源的链接,以免被钓鱼网站欺骗。
- 定期备份数据:定期备份重要的数据,以防遭受黑客攻击或硬件故障的影响。
请注意,以上措施并不能完全保证网络安全,因此建议你时刻保持警惕,并根据需要采取额外的安全措施。